The current dry spell serves to remind me of the Minister for Drought, who was so successful that his portfolio was later changed from Drought to Floods, the Rt Hon. Denis Howell MP. When it comes to rubbish referees he was the genuine article. On 11 Feb 1961 he refereed Argyle v Huddersfirld. At some stage an Argyle fan threw an empty Simonds Brown Ale bottle at him. The thrower was neither found nor prosecuted. So bad was Howell that even the keenest policeman would gave sided with the 'offender'. The FA were not so benevolent, closing our ground for 2 weeks On 18 Mar 61 we were forced to entertain Ipswich at Plainmoor. And if your still unsure about attaching the word rubbish to referees, ask any supporter in their 70s or 80s about a certain GW Pullin (Bristol) and an infamous game v Southend in April 1958, the nearest Home Park has ever come to a lynching.
